Package com.arjuna.ats.jbossatx.jta
Class RecoveryManagerService
java.lang.Object
com.arjuna.ats.jbossatx.jta.RecoveryManagerService
- All Implemented Interfaces:
org.jboss.tm.XAResourceRecoveryRegistry
- Direct Known Subclasses:
RecoveryManagerService
public class RecoveryManagerService
extends Object
implements org.jboss.tm.XAResourceRecoveryRegistry
JBoss Transaction Recovery Service.
- Version:
- $Id$
- Author:
- Jonathan Halliday (jonathan.halliday@redhat.com)
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idaddSerializableXAResourceDeserializer(com.arjuna.ats.jta.recovery.SerializableXAResourceDeserializer serializableXAResourceDeserializer) voidaddXAResourceRecovery(org.jboss.tm.XAResourceRecovery xaResourceRecovery) voidcreate()voiddestroy()voidremoveXAResourceRecovery(org.jboss.tm.XAResourceRecovery xaResourceRecovery) voidresume()voidstart()voidstop()voidsuspend()
-
Constructor Details
-
RecoveryManagerService
public RecoveryManagerService()
-
-
Method Details
-
create
public void create() -
destroy
public void destroy() -
start
public void start() -
stop
- Throws:
Exception
-
suspend
public void suspend() -
resume
public void resume() -
addXAResourceRecovery
public void addXAResourceRecovery(org.jboss.tm.XAResourceRecovery xaResourceRecovery) - Specified by:
addXAResourceRecoveryin interfaceorg.jboss.tm.XAResourceRecoveryRegistry
-
removeXAResourceRecovery
public void removeXAResourceRecovery(org.jboss.tm.XAResourceRecovery xaResourceRecovery) - Specified by:
removeXAResourceRecoveryin interfaceorg.jboss.tm.XAResourceRecoveryRegistry
-
addSerializableXAResourceDeserializer
public void addSerializableXAResourceDeserializer(com.arjuna.ats.jta.recovery.SerializableXAResourceDeserializer serializableXAResourceDeserializer)
-